Understanding Twin Prams
Twin prams been available in numerous styles tailored to satisfy the needs of households with twins. They normally accommodate infants approximately young children, providing reclining seats, adjustable canopies, and adequate storage space. Below is a summary of the different kinds of twin prams offered:
TypeDescriptionProsConsSide-by-SideTwo seats organized beside each other.Easy access to both children.Wider style might be challenging in tight areas.TandemOne seat in front of the other, like a conventional stroller.More compact, easy to maneuver.Minimal access to the rear seat.ConvertibleCan be changed to bring one or two kids, typically converting from a single to a double.Versatile! Adaptable for different ages.More costly and may require changes.InlineA hybrid of tandem and side-by-side, stacking one child above the other.Great for narrow areas and crowded areas.Height distinctions may cause visibility concerns.Key Features to Consider
When choosing a twin pram, a number of key features can significantly impact comfort, benefit, and use. Here are the important aspects to think of:
1. Weight and SizeLightweight Frame: Opting for a pram with a lightweight frame can alleviate the concern of raising the stroller in and out of the car, particularly helpful for parents on the go.Density: A stroller that can fold down quickly and take very little area in your car is vital.2. ManeuverabilitySwivel Wheels: Strollers with front swivel wheels enable simple navigation through crowded areas and tight corners.Brakes: Look for a stroller with dependable brakes to ensure security whenever you stop.3. Convenience and SafetyReclining Seats: Adjustable reclining alternatives help with comfortable nap times for both children, particularly crucial for newborns.Security Harness: A protected harness system for each seat is important for making sure the security of your twins.4. Storage SpaceUnder Seat Storage: Consider a stroller with a big storage basket for fundamentals you may require on trips, such as diaper bags, snacks, and toys.Cup Holders and Pockets: Bonus storage choices can include to the benefit of having all needs within reach for moms and dads.5. Canopy and Sun ProtectionAdjustable Canopy: Canopies that get used to various angles supply optimal sun defense and shade for your youngsters.UV Protection: Look for materials that provide UV protection to keep infants safe from damaging sun direct exposure during trips.6. Alleviate of UseOne-Hand Fold: A pram that folds with one hand enables parents to have a complimentary hand for handling other tasks, such as holding a diaper bag or an older brother or sister's hand.Assembly: Assess whether the stroller needs complex assembly, which can be an inconvenience for parents requiring a fast option.Popular Twin Prams on the marketplace

FAQs1. What age can my twins begin utilizing a twin pram?
Many twin prams are ideal for newborns with making use of suitable infant safety seat or stroller inserts. Constantly examine the manufacturer's standards.
2. Can I use a double stroller for kids of different ages?
Yes, lots of twin prams are created to accommodate children of various ages, especially convertible choices that permit one over the other.
3. Are twin prams challenging to navigate?
Maneuverability can vary based upon design; side-by-side models might be larger, while tandem styles can be much easier to browse through tight spaces.
4. How do I clean a twin pram?
Many prams include detachable, machine-washable covers. Be sure to inspect the care directions particular to your design.
5. Are twin prams worth the financial investment?
While twin prams can be costlier than single strollers, they use benefit, security, and convenience for moms and dads with twins. They can be viewed as a financial investment in daily activities.
